For the latest news from in and around Wigan sign up to the MyWigan newsletter here A teenager has been praised after he saved the life of a man who suddenly collapsed in the street.
Bradley Jacobsen, a school boy from Skelmersdale, rushed to the aid of a rough sleeper while Liverpool city centre last week (April 21).
The 16-year-old was the only person to stop and help the man after he started to suffer a medical episode on Church Street, LancsLive reports.
The man stopped breathing soon after Bradley went to assist him, forcing the teen into action. He said: “I was in Liverpool going to buy some clothes when I saw a homeless man who was having something like a fit. “I went over to see if he was okay and he was fine for a few minutes
